Transaction 153a8974837545cc0b90396515cde4ef45544cad92844ea030b286d7099e7d8c
1 Input
1 Output
-
153a8974837545cc0b90396515cde4ef45544cad92844ea030b286d7099e7d8c:0
- value
- 2017309
- script pubkey
- OP_0 OP_PUSHBYTES_20 6ee38229d10fc5db7315ee13125a44ee8e49bfd9
- address
- bc1qdm3cy2w3plzakuc4acf3ykjya68yn07en5yp7n